Job Information
GovCIO Enterprise Architect (Remote) in Phoenix, Arizona
Overview
GovCIO is currently hiring for an Enterprise Architect to support a cloud-based Master Data Management system within Veteran Affairs. This position will be fully remote located within the United States.
The candidate should have experience with a civil agency, preferably Veterans Affairs. The Enterprise Architect is responsible for the creation, maintenance and management of IT architecture models and their lower-level components. They are also required to interpret, use, and apply information contained within IT architecture to inform a range of business improvement activities, particularly those involved in the design, development, enhancement, and maintenance of IT support systems. You will be challenged with taking helping a client translate their business strategy into an information technology systems architecture that support the strategy. You must understand the customers business needs and objectives while still being able to delve into nitty-gritty technology issues.
Responsibilities
Consults with customer to determine functional and technical requirements of new system functionality, maintaining and documenting current functionality and supporting the development teams in understanding and implementing these concepts.
Lead large-scale implementation oversight and hands on contributions to the software design, development, and integration on a micro-service, API based, Master Data Management (MDM) project.
Contribute to larger projects in the role of senior technologist.
Develop project scoping and estimating for solutions, including API Gateway integration/implementation and partner onboarding.
Develop and share best practices for solutions.
Manage quality of delivery across projects through risk mitigation strategies.
Participate in the development of conceptual and logical architectures.
Resolve integration and interfacing issues between various back-end systems including direct support to Operations and Maintenance (O&M) Teams during Production related concerns.
Optimize application performance and scalability.
Support IT strategy development, maintenance and monitoring including strategic road mapping across the potential integration partners.
Provide solution architecture guidance through direct, sprint by sprint engagement with development, testing, and O&M teams.
Perform solution architecture review and approval at Design, Release Planning, Test Readiness, and Operational Readiness Reviews.
Provide recommendation and execution of processes for AoA and Market Research for products and services to be acquired, including measurable success criteria and user engagement plans.
Development and maintenance of System Data Models and Web Service/API Specifications.
Ensure implementation alignment with standards, frameworks of the overall business and technology strategy.
Create solutions that balance business requirements with information and cyber security requirements.
Identify design gaps in existing and proposed architectures and recommend changes or enhancements.
Use current programming language and technologies to write code, complete programming and performs testing and debugging of applications.
Train users in implementation or conversion of systems.
Exhibit a Team Player mentality with a focus on collaborative engagement.
Demonstrate proven communication skills and appetite to work in complex multi-national / multi-cultural environments.
Qualifications
Required Skills and Experience
Master’s Degree in Computer Science, Electrical/Electronic Engineering or other engineering or technical discipline is required.
12 years of experience.
10+ years of additional relevant experience may be substituted for education.
Application architecture / enterprise architecture, systems integration and development, and package implementation with knowledge of interactive design.
Strong understanding of application design and analysis, design patterns, and object-oriented design.
Hands on experience with Java software development using various SDLC methodologies.
Experience with one or more Java concepts and patterns including: Java/J2EE, JSP, Spring (and Spring Boot), JUnit, AOP, Spring MVC, Eclipse.
Demonstrated experience developing RESTful micro service APIs using the following technologies and standards: REST, JSON, Swagger, Java Bean Validation (JSR 303).
Experience with Behavior Driven Development, ideally Gherkin and Cucumber.
Experience and full lifecycle software using Agile methodologies.
Must have extensive experience in the coordination of program and project leaders to identify requirements for system architecture.
Must be able to identify strategies for addressing requirements.
Must have extensive experience with analysis of requirements against fiscal, schedule, and performance issues.
Has extensive experience in taking program requirements and can create an architecture vision having experience in high volume and high availability networks and systems.
Experience in creating and conveying to team members the architectural vision for a program or project.
Is responsible for dictating design choices to software developers, including but not limited to platforms, coding and technical levels.
Experience in establishing and enforcing standards and practices.
Overseeing the development team, manages the full life cycle of the software development process.
Preferred Skills and Experience
Experience with multiple source control systems: JIRA, Git, etc.
Strong conceptual abilities and implementation of pragmatic methods and procedures.
Openness to new ideas and change, ability to learn, flexibility, adaptability, willingness to innovate, unconventional thinking.
Proven track record of implementing large, complex web sites and/or web applications.
Clearance Requirement: Ability to obtain and maintain a Suitability/Public Trust clearance.
Company Overview
GovCIO is a team of transformers--people who are passionate about transforming government IT. Every day, we make a positive impact by delivering innovative IT services and solutions that improve how government agencies operate and serve our citizens.
But we can't do it alone. We need great people to help us do great things - for our customers, our culture, and our ability to attract other great people. We are changing the face of government IT and building a workforce that fuels this mission. Are you ready to be a transformer?
We are an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, gender, gender identity or expression, sexual orientation, national origin, disability, or status as a protected veteran. EOE, including disability/vets.
Posted Pay Range
The posted pay range, if referenced, reflects the range expected for this position at the commencement of employment, however, base pay offered may vary depending on multiple individualized factors, including market location, job-related knowledge, skills, education, experience, and internal equity. The total compensation package for this position may also include other compensation elements, to be discussed during the hiring process. If hired, employee will be in an “at-will position” and the GovCIO reserves the right to modify base salary (as well as any other discretionary payment or compensation program) at any time, including for reasons related to individual performance, GovCIO or individual department/team performance, and market factors.
Posted Salary Range
USD $165,000.00 - USD $185,000.00 /Yr.
Submit a referral to this job (https://careers-govcio.icims.com/jobs/5925/enterprise-architect-%28remote%29/job?mode=apply&apply=yes&in_iframe=1&hashed=-1834385473)
Location US-Remote
ID 2025-5925
Category Information Technology
Position Type Full-Time